Reviewed by Sarah E, July 2012
We saw a lot of the great buildings (Arts and Sciences are incredible) and heard a short history on the tour, but most of the group was Dutch speaking so there was a lot of just sitting around waiting for the explanation in English. And when we had had our explanation we were rushed into and out of the Cathedral which we could have seen when they were having the Dutch translation provided. The tour guides were helpful in answering our questions on good places to eat and drink around Valencia. There was also a lunch stop we didn't know about, so there was a lot less cycling than we were hoping for. All in all, I would say an average tour but if they made just an English one it would be good.
